Block
#13,509,459
2w
18 txs76,821 confs
Transactions
18
Total Output
₳18,369,524.81
$2.85M
Fees
₳5.49
Size
18.18 KB
18,613 bytes
Details
Hash
08460ea2a2952e32dab5e511bd8482f763fefe27f48088d6f2a2a2f8bc20a4d8
Epoch / Slot
Epoch 635 · slot 189,068,622 · epoch-slot 111,822
Timestamp
2w · Fri, 05 Jun 2026 04:48:33 GMT
Block producer
VRF key
vrf_vk1a…gq57pxqu
Op cert
8ebe837c…019396b7
Op cert counter
29
Transactions in block18